About Genesco

Genesco (NYSE:GCO) Inc is a Nashville, Tennessee-based retailer, wholesaler and licensee specializing in branded footwear, headwear, apparel and accessories. Through its portfolio of retail chains, wholesale distribution channels and licensing agreements, Genesco brings a range of product offerings to consumers in North America and Europe.

The company’s retail segment includes specialty chains such as Journeys, which targets fashion-focused teens and young adults in the United States and Canada, and Schuh, a footwear retailer with locations in the United Kingdom and Ireland. In the value and contemporary dress categories, Genesco operates the Johnston & Murphy brand, offering dress, casual and outdoor footwear as well as leather goods and accessories through both freestanding stores and digital channels.

On the wholesale side, Genesco designs and sources headwear, accessories and footwear for major licensed properties and department store customers. The company holds licenses for popular collegiate and professional sports teams, producing caps and other headwear under its Hat World and other label portfolios. These wholesale and licensing operations leverage Genesco’s supply-chain capabilities and long-standing relationships with manufacturers and brand partners.

Founded in 1924, Genesco has grown from a regional shoe wholesaler into a diversified footwear and accessory enterprise. The company maintains its corporate headquarters in Nashville and is guided by a senior management team with deep experience across retail operations, brand management and global sourcing. Genesco continues to pursue omnichannel growth opportunities, emphasizing digital initiatives alongside its brick-and-mortar presence.
